The Sasori puppet's puppeteer can shoot fire from the pipes in its hands, making them like flame-throwers. The flames are fierce enough to melt rocks and incinerate a metal kunai that was thrown at it near instantly. The ammunition is sealed in the first scroll on its back.[1] During Kankurō's use of the puppet, the ammunition scroll is nowhere to be seen, implying that the flame-throwers may be used without it.
Trivia
- Shura's umbrella also has a flame-thrower installed within it.
- In the Power arc, a reincarnated Iwa-nin uses a flamethrower device in battle.
- When Kankurō fights Sasori and Deidara with Sasori's puppet body, he uses the puppet's flamethrower on them. In the anime, however, it is not used.
